深入解析雲服務器:從基礎概念到選型部署全攻略

本文深入解析雲服務器,從虛擬化與分佈式存儲等核心技術架構出發,詳細闡述其彈性、可擴展性及按需付費優勢,並提供從需求指標確定、服務商選擇到安全加固與成本優化的全流程部署管理最佳實踐。

什麼是雲服務器?

雲服務器,通常指由雲計算服務商通過虛擬化技術,在大型物理服務器集羣上劃分出來的、具備獨立操作系統和計算資源的虛擬服務器。用户可以通過互聯網遠程訪問和管理,按需獲取計算、存儲和網絡能力,而無需自行購買和維護物理硬件。

核心特徵與優勢

雲服務器的核心特徵在於其彈性、可擴展性和按需付費模式。彈性意味着用户可以根據業務負載的變化,實時調整服務器的計算資源(如CPU、內存)和存儲空間,實現資源的快速伸縮。可擴展性則允許用户無縫地增加或減少服務器實例數量,以應對流量高峯或低谷。

其優勢主要體現在成本效益、高可用性和簡化運維上。企業無需承擔高昂的硬件採購成本和數據中心運維費用,只需為實際使用的資源付費。主流雲服務商在全球多個地區部署數據中心,通過負載均衡和冗餘設計,保障服務的高可用性。此外,雲平台提供了豐富的管理工具和API,使得服務器的部署、監控和維護工作大為簡化。

推薦閲讀 雲主機全面解析:定義、優勢、應用場景與主流服務商選擇指南

雲服務器的核心技術架構

雲服務器的實現依賴於一套複雜而高效的技術棧,其基礎是規模龐大的數據中心和硬件資源池。

虛擬化技術

虛擬化是雲服務器的基石。它通過Hypervisor(虛擬機監控器)軟件層,將物理服務器的計算、存儲和網絡資源抽象化,並分割成多個相互隔離的虛擬環境,即虛擬機(VM)。每個虛擬機都擁有獨立的虛擬硬件(vCPU、vRAM、虛擬磁盤等),可以安裝不同的操作系統和應用程序,從而實現多租户環境下的資源隔離與安全。

近年來,容器技術憑藉其更輕量級、啓動更快的特性,成為虛擬化的重要補充。容器直接在宿主操作系統內核上運行,共享系統資源,特別適合微服務架構和持續集成/持續部署(CI/CD)場景。

分佈式存儲與網絡

雲服務器的數據並非存儲在某一塊單一的物理硬盤上,而是通過分佈式存儲系統進行管理。數據被分塊並複製多份,存儲在不同物理設備上,這既提供了巨大的擴展能力,也通過冗餘機制確保了數據的高可靠性和持久性。

軟件定義網絡(SDN)則負責虛擬服務器的網絡連接。它允許管理員通過軟件靈活地配置和管理虛擬網絡、子網、路由規則、防火牆策略等,從而快速構建出複雜、安全的網絡拓撲,實現虛擬機之間以及虛擬機與公網之間的可控通信。

推薦閲讀 雲服務器終極指南:從入門到精通,全面解析選型、部署與優化策略

如何選擇與配置雲服務器

選擇合適的雲服務器是一項需要綜合考量業務需求、技術特性和成本預算的工作。

確定核心需求指標

首先需要明確業務對計算性能、內存容量、存儲I/O和網絡帶寬的具體要求。對於CPU密集型應用(如科學計算、視頻編碼),應選擇高主頻或多核心的實例;對於內存密集型應用(如大型數據庫、緩存服務),則需要大內存配置;而I/O密集型應用(如電商網站、文件服務器)則更關注磁盤的讀寫性能(如SSD雲盤)和網絡吞吐量。

存儲類型的選擇也至關重要。普通雲硬盤適合一般業務,高性能雲硬盤或本地SSD則適用於對延遲敏感的數據庫,而對象存儲服務更適合存放圖片、視頻等海量非結構化數據。

選擇服務商與地域節點

國內外主流雲服務商(如阿里雲、騰訊雲、華為雲、AWS、Azure等)提供了豐富的產品線和全球化的節點。選擇時需評估其技術生態的完整性、文檔與社區支持、產品穩定性以及性價比。

地域節點的選擇直接影響訪問延遲和合規性。通常應選擇離目標用户羣體最近的地域以降低網絡延遲。同時,如果業務有數據主權或合規要求,必須將數據存儲在特定國家或地區的數據中心內。

雲服務器部署與管理最佳實踐

成功上雲不僅僅是租用一台虛擬機,更需要遵循一系列最佳實踐來保障安全、性能和成本可控。

推薦閲讀 雲主機全面解析:從概念、選型到部署與優化的終極指南

安全加固與訪問控制

安全是雲上運維的第一要務。首要原則是遵循最小權限原則,為服務器和應用程序配置嚴格的訪問控制策略。這包括:使用SSH密鑰對而非密碼登錄Linux實例;在安全組或防火牆中僅開放必要的服務端口(如80,443);為不同職責的團隊成員創建獨立的IAM子賬號並分配精確的操作權限。

定期更新操作系統和應用軟件的安全補丁,防範已知漏洞。對於Web應用,應部署Web應用防火牆(WAF)來防禦SQL注入、跨站腳本等常見攻擊。此外,啓用雲平台提供的操作審計日誌服務,記錄所有關鍵操作,便於事後追溯和分析。

成本優化與監控告警

雲資源使用成本可能因管理不善而快速攀升。有效的成本優化措施包括:根據業務週期(如白天高峯、夜間低谷)設置定時伸縮策略,在非高峯時段自動降低配置或釋放閒置實例;對於長期運行的穩態業務,承諾使用一定期限的預留實例,可比按量付費模式節省大量成本;定期使用成本分析工具,識別並清理未被使用的雲硬盤、彈性公網IP等資源。

建立完善的監控與告警體系同樣關鍵。應監控服務器的核心指標,如CPU使用率、內存使用率、磁盤I/O、網絡流量和系統負載。設置合理的告警閾值,當資源使用率超過預設值或服務出現異常時,能通過短信、郵件或即時通訊工具及時通知運維人員,實現主動式運維。

總結

雲服務器作為雲計算服務的核心產品,以其彈性、可擴展和按需付費的特性,已成為現代IT基礎設施的標配。理解其從虛擬化、分佈式存儲到軟件定義網絡的技術架構,是有效利用雲資源的基礎。在實際選型與部署中,需要從業務需求出發,綜合評估計算、存儲、網絡及地域因素,並嚴格遵循安全加固、成本優化和智能監控等最佳實踐,才能構建出高效、穩定、安全的雲上業務系統,真正釋放雲計算的價值。

FAQ 常見問題

雲服務器和虛擬主機(VPS)有什麼區別?

雲服務器和虛擬主機(VPS)雖然都是虛擬化技術產物,但架構和可靠性有本質不同。傳統VPS通常是在單台物理服務器上劃分而成,資源競爭和單點故障風險較高。

而云服務器構建在龐大的集羣資源池之上,其計算、存儲和網絡資源是分佈式和冗餘的。單個物理硬件故障不會導致雲服務器宕機,因為其虛擬實例可以迅速在集羣內其他節點上遷移或重啓,提供了更高的可用性和可擴展性。

如何備份雲服務器上的數據?

雲服務器數據備份應採取多層次策略。首先,可以利用雲平台提供的快照功能,為系統盤和數據盤創建時間點副本,快照存儲在對象存儲中,可靠性高,適用於系統恢復或數據回滾。

其次,對於數據庫等應用數據,應建立應用層的定期備份機制,例如使用數據庫自帶的導出工具,將備份文件傳輸到另一地域的對象存儲或歸檔存儲中,實現異地容災。最後,重要數據應遵循“3-2-1”備份原則:至少保存3個副本,使用2種不同存儲介質,其中1份存放在異地。

雲服務器的公網IP地址是固定的嗎?

這取決於購買模式。通常,按量付費的雲服務器在每次停止後釋放再啓動,其公網IP地址可能會發生變化。而為雲服務器單獨購買的彈性公網IP(EIP)則是靜態的,可以綁定到任意雲服務器實例,並且在實例釋放後仍可保留,方便進行IP地址的靈活管理和維護。

遇到雲服務器性能突然下降該如何排查?

性能下降的排查應遵循從外到內、從整體到局部的順序。首先,登錄雲服務商的控制枱,檢查該實例的監控圖表,觀察CPU、內存、磁盤IO和網絡帶寬是否達到瓶頸,並確認是否有觸發限流策略。

其次,通過遠程連接登錄服務器內部,使用系統命令(如Linux的top, iostat, netstat)查看當前進程資源佔用情況,分析是否有異常進程或應用錯誤。同時檢查系統日誌和應用日誌,尋找錯誤或警告信息。如果是Web應用,還需結合應用性能監控工具分析請求鏈路。

搜索